Welcome to Martha Lake, Washington, a picturesque lakeside retreat designed for unforgettable family getaways. The calm, inviting waters of Martha Lake are perfect for fishing and boating, while the lush parks surrounding the lake offer generous space for picnics and playful afternoons. Martha Lake Park, a six-acre urban oasis, delights with picnic shelters, a modern playground, and a scenic boardwalk winding through serene wetlands, creating a haven where families can unwind and immerse themselves in the beauty of nature.
For families with a taste for adventure, Martha Lake Airport Park is a true hidden treasure. Spanning nearly 29 acres, this expansive park features athletic fields, a dynamic skate park, and the remarkable “Airport Boulder”—a glacial erratic measuring about 20 feet long and towering impressively above the landscape. The boulder has become a favorite for climbing enthusiasts, offering at least four distinct ascent routes.
With its warm community spirit and stunning natural surroundings, Martha Lake promises families an exceptional lakeside escape where every member will find activities to cherish, from gentle strolls and fishing to exploring the fascinating local landscape.

For a seamless boat launch experience at Martha Lake in Washington, head to the concrete boat launch located at the south end of the lake. This launch is open from the 4th Saturday in April to October 31, providing easy access to the lake’s 61.6 acres of water. Note that internal combustion motors are not allowed, making it an ideal spot for quieter, more serene paddling and boating adventures.

At Martha Lake in Snohomish County, Washington, you can enjoy access to a public fishing dock and wetland boardwalks within the Martha Lake Park. This 6-acre park offers a serene natural setting with amenities like reservable picnic shelters and an elaborate playground. For boating, there is a public boat launch located at the south end of the lake, though it lacks marina facilities.

For a picturesque picnic spot with a view near Martha Lake, head to Martha Lake Park, where you can reserve one of the three 24-foot by 24-foot picnic shelters. These shelters are nestled within a tranquil oasis, offering scenic views and easy access to a fishing dock and boardwalks through wetlands. The park is ideal for a leisurely afternoon, with its elaborate playground and serene natural beauty, making it perfect for families and nature enthusiasts alike.
